When we take a look at the different business leadership skills examples out there, one thing that will consistently crop up is strong communication capabilities. This covers such a broad range of areas from talking to a whole crowd, to having one-to-one meetings with members of the team. You need to be able to carefully adapt your approach based on what the particular click here circumstance calls for. In the very same realm, possessing strong emotional intelligence will allow others to recognise that you value their ideas and feelings, which will serve to build a much better working environment overall. Making the continuous effort to check in with your team and make sure that everybody is content will have a hugely positive impact and help you on your journey to success as a company.
